AGM40P150C MOSFET Equivalente. Reemplazo. Hoja de especificaciones. Principales características
Número de Parte: AGM40P150C
Tipo de FET: MOSFET
Polaridad de transistor: P
ESPECIFICACIONES MÁXIMAS
Pdⓘ - Máxima disipación de potencia: 158 W
|Vds|ⓘ - Voltaje máximo drenador-fuente: 40 V
|Vgs|ⓘ - Voltaje máximo fuente-puerta: 20 V
|Id|ⓘ - Corriente continua de drenaje: 148 A
Tjⓘ - Temperatura máxima de unión: 175 °C
CARACTERÍSTICAS ELÉCTRICAS
trⓘ - Tiempo de subida: 3.6 nS
Cossⓘ - Capacitancia de salida: 770 pF
RDSonⓘ - Resistencia estado encendido drenaje a fuente: 0.0038 Ohm
Encapsulados: TO220
